The first half was a back and forth battle featuring two lead changes and four lead ties. Tricia Smith scored the first basket of the game on a quick lay-up, but
Lehigh closed the gap with a three-pointer from Alex Ross and a lay-up by Melissa Rich. No team would get ahead by more than four points for the rest of the half, as it was a defensive battle with the teams heading into half tied at 20-20. Free throw shooting was a problem for both teams in the half, as Lehigh connected on just two-of-six from the line, while the Leopards were one-of-three.
The second half picked up where the first left off, with both teams battling for position. Lafayette took a five point lead, 32-27, with 10:30 remaining on a three-pointer from Jessica Spicer, but the Mountain Hawks responded with another three-pointer from Ross.
Smith turned in another all-around performance grabbing a team high nine rebounds and seven points. Rich added eight points and four rebounds, and Pearce chipped in with seven points.
LaKeisha Wright had a game high 14 points for the Leopards. The freshman shot five-of-eight from the field, and four-of-six from the free throw line. Cristin Zavocki and Vanessa Van De Venter each added 11 points. Van De Venter also added a team high eight rebounds.
